1. **Create a Safe Space**: Ensure your dog has a comfortable, quiet area at home where they can retreat when feeling overwhelmed. This could be a cozy bed in a low-traffic area or a crate with their favorite toys.
2. **Positive Reinforcement**: Use treats and praise to reward your dog for any brave behavior. For example, if your dog approaches a new person or explores a new environment, offer a treat and lots of praise. This helps them associate positive experiences with potentially scary situations.
3. **Slow Introductions**: Introduce your dog to new people, pets, and environments slowly. Allow them to observe from a distance before getting closer. Gradually decrease the distance as they become more comfortable.
4. **Desensitization**: Gradually expose your dog to the things that make them anxious in a controlled manner. For instance, if your dog is scared of loud noises, start by playing recordings of those sounds at a low volume and rewarding them for staying calm.
5. **Socialization**: Gently expose your dog to different environments, people, and other dogs. Start with calm, friendly dogs and positive experiences. Puppy classes or dog training sessions can be beneficial.
6. **Use Calming Aids**: Consider using calming products like anxiety wraps, pheromone diffusers, or calming treats designed for dogs. These can help create a more relaxed atmosphere for your shy dog.
7. **Be Patient**: Progress may be slow, and it’s important to be patient. Celebrate small victories and don’t rush the process. Every dog is different, and some may take longer to build confidence.
8. **Seek Professional Help**: If your dog’s shyness is severe, consider consulting a professional dog trainer or a behaviorist who specializes in shy or fearful dogs. They can provide tailored strategies and support.
Remember, the goal is to help your dog feel safe and confident, so always move at their pace and be their advocate in new situations.
